What is the Child Care Leave Certification?
The Child Care Leave Certification form is essential for employees in New York City as it certifies their eligibility for taking leave under the Family and Medical Leave Act (FMLA). This certification is pivotal for employees needing time off to care for a newborn or a recently placed child. It provides necessary documentation that outlines the reason for the leave and helps ensure compliance with federal regulations.
By using the child care leave certification, employees can secure their rights to leave while also ensuring that their workplace understands their needs during significant family changes.

Eligibility Criteria for Child Care Leave Certification
To qualify for child care leave, employees must meet specific eligibility requirements outlined by the FMLA. This includes having worked for their employer for at least 12 months and having clocked a minimum of 1,250 hours during the previous year. The leave must occur within 12 months following the child's birth or placement, ensuring that the leave is timely and relevant.
Employees should be prepared to submit relevant documents along with the certification, such as a birth certificate or placement agreement, to verify the need for leave.

Required Documents and Supporting Materials
When submitting the Child Care Leave Certification, several essential documents must accompany the form to support your request:
-
Birth certificate of the child.
-
Placement agreement from an adoption agency.
-
Any attorney's letter if applicable.
It is crucial to gather and organize these materials carefully to ensure a smooth approval process. Submitting complete documentation prevents unnecessary delays and complications.
